Target drones, another category of military drones, have gained popularity for their role in training exercises and missile testing. These unmanned aircraft are designed to simulate enemy aircraft or missiles, providing military personnel with realistic targets to enhance their combat skills. The impact of military drones extends beyond their direct combat capabilities. UAVs have significantly reduced the risks to military personnel by eliminating the need for manned missions in high-risk areas. This has led to a decrease in casualties and enhanced the safety of military operations. Additionally, the use of drones has enabled precision strikes against enemy targets, minimizing collateral damage and reducing the overall cost of warfare.

Despite their numerous advantages, military drones also raise ethical and legal concerns. The use of UAVs in targeted killings and surveillance operations has sparked debates regarding issues such as civilian casualties, privacy rights, and the implications of autonomous drone technology. As the technology continues to advance, policymakers and international organizations face the challenge of regulating the use of military drones to ensure compliance with international laws and ethical standards.
